Inverness suffered relegation from the SPL following a 1-0 defeat at home to Falkirk.

John Hughes’ Bairns started the day at the foot of the table but just two points adrift of Inverness and St Mirren.

They needed to win to stay up and managed to go ahead through Michael Higdon 22 minutes from time.

The goal put the onus back on Inverness, who had already had a man sent off, but the Highlanders could not respond and must now prepare for life in the second tier of Scottish football next term.

St Mirren remained level with Inverness on 37 points after slipping to a 1-0 loss against Hamilton, but their superior goal difference spared them from the drop.
